Woman Arrested for Allegedly Kicking Dog in Lowell
A woman has been arrested and charged with animal cruelty after allegedly kicking a dog in Lowell, according to the police. The incident occurred early Friday morning and was captured on surveillance video from an apartment building in the area.

Legal Consequences
The woman captured in the surveillance video has been charged with animal cruelty, as confirmed by Lowell police. She is scheduled to be arraigned in Lowell District Court on Tuesday morning. Meanwhile, the dog is currently in the custody of animal control.
